The tag 'gpu vs tpu' covers discussions comparing Graphics Processing Units (GPUs) and Tensor Processing Units (TPUs) in AI workloads. A recent thread highlights OpenAI adopting Google TPUs via Google Cloud to reduce costs and boost performance for services like ChatGPT, moving away from exclusive reliance on Nvidia GPUs and Microsoft Azure. This shift underscores the trade-offs between GPU flexibility and TPU efficiency for AI training and inference. The tag explores hardware choices, cost considerations, and performance implications in enterprise AI deployments.
